BPO Tower to usher 4,000 IT jobs in CDO

4000 IT jobs will soon be available soon with the opening of the eight-floor BPO tower as part of the SM Cagayan de Oro Downtown Premier.
The opening of this tower will secure CDO’s reputation as an IT-BPO hub.
Among the conditions included in the PEZA (Philippine Economic Zone Authority) accreditation of the tower is requiring SM prime holdings Inc. and all its BPO/IT lessees to hire 4,000 of their staff from CDO residents.
The chairman of the committee on Trade and commerce said CDO could generate more than 40,000 jobs from the BPO tower,
The commercial establishments will continue to pay all local government taxes and the Real Property Tax on the spaces for establishments not qualified for PEZA registration. SM’s incentive will be limited to the income from leasing out spaces to PEZA registered companies. The income from this will be subject to the special 5% tax in place of the national and local taxes.
Right now, there are 15 BPO companies operating in CDO. The city has been included in the “next wave cities”.
The very first premier mall in the city will include 5 floors and will also feature a rainwater catchment system for flood prevention.
